Below is a list of best universities in Rhode Island ranked based on their research performance in Chemistry. A graph of 3.64M citations received by 82.6K academic papers made by 9 universities in Rhode Island was used to calculate publications' ratings, which then were adjusted for release dates and added to final scores.

We don't distinguish between undergraduate and graduate programs nor do we adjust for current majors offered. You can find information about granted degrees on a university page but always double-check with the university website.
